Is there any way to print a list of all of the Realtracks I have, showing most, if not all, of the info, e.g., instrument, type, feel, tempo, genre, track #, set, etc.?

Shift click on the "update" button in the real tracks picker. That copies the list to the clipboard, so that you can paste it into a word processor and print it.

However, the RealTracks data that is placed on the clipboard does not include the Instrument, Type, Feel, Tempo or Genre columns, which, at least for my purposes, diminishes the usefulness of the "feature". Like many users, I do not use styles at all, but instead assemble a combo or band for a particular tune by picking from the individual RealTracks, using parameters like tempo, feel, instrument, genre or artist. Even though the RealTracks picker dialog can be filtered and sorted by a given column, it still cannot be analyzed in the same complex way that a spreadsheet program like Excel would allow. The RealTracks library is so large (and this is a really GOOD thing), that the ability to analyze it and select a particular track or group of tracks can be very time consuming, and I feel that employing a spreadsheet program as an aide to that process would be very useful.

Hi Cubalibre,
If you open the RealTracks Picker, check the box marked "Show RealTracks that are N/A" (so that you see all of the RealTracks we make), then click Copy List, you'll get a list that includes all of them.
